Industry Applications
The Nikon Laser Radar is already used widely in the automotive industry, with the MV5X building on that experience. Covering applications such as, incoming component inspection, tooling/fixture inspection, metrology room detailed measurements, BiW inline inspection, stud placement feedback, BiW or VoW gap and flush, production line alignment and setup.

Used across many areas of aerospace manufacturing, the Nikon Laser Radar is ideally suited to the large volume and high accuracy requirements. Covering applications such as, engine cowl and nacelle inspection, wing to body join, fuselage layup inspection, fuselage join determination, wing skin layup inspection and control, wing rib and stringer placement measurement, wing flap hinge-line control.

The large volume, non-contact and accurate measurements of the MV5X, as well as its portability make it ideal for use in renewable energy manufacturing. Covering applications such as, wind turbine nacelle inspection, wind turbine blade inspection, solar array alignment, and solar reflector measurement and alignment.

Measuring delicate and highly reflective surfaces such as those used in satellite antennae is easily achieved with the Nikon Laser Radar. Covering applications such as, reflector array inspection and alignment, solar array inspection and alignment, and radio telescope dish inspection.

Whether measuring inline or offline, fully or semi automated, the MV5X can be used across a wide range of manufacturing applications to ensure process and quality control of medium to large sized parts especially those which are difficult to measure using traditional measurement technology. Covering applications such as, sheet metal inspection, composite layup inspection, casting inspection and many more.

FAQs
The MV5X utilises state of the art solid state electronics and NIKKOR optics to shrink the technology whilst maintaining the high accuracy and performance that the Laser Radar is known for.
The MV5X can be used in a wide range of industrial environments with IP54 rating and a temperature range of 5°C to 50°C, it is equally at home in a metrology room or on a shop floor.
The MV5X only needs a fraction of the transmitted energy reflected back to the system, therefore even highly reflective surfaces can be measured without any coatings or preparation.
Yes, the MV5X is designed to be used in any orientation whether mounted statically, on a robot or on a rail. This allows for great flexibility of installation and improved feature visibility.
Through the use of heterodyne interferometry, non-contact, accurate measurement of almost any surface is possible, and the surface temperature of the object is not a problem either, allowing for safe measurements of hot or cold objects from a distance.
| Data Rate | 24000 Hz |
| Measurement Speed *1 | 6000 pts/s scanning |
| Measurement Volume | ~3,000 m3 |
| Laser Safety | IEC Class I (IR) |
| Optics | NIKKOR |
| Weight | <12 kg |
| Dimensions (W x D x H) | 228 mm x 228 mm x 365 mm |
*1 Exact speed depends on settings.
| Operating Temperature | 5°C to 50°C |
| Ambient Light | Insensitive to Ambient Light |
| Ingress Protection | IP54 |
| Range *2 | 20μm + 5μm/m |
| Length Accuracy *2 | ~20μm + 19μm/m |
| Scanning *3 | <30μm |
*2 Accuracy given as Maximum Permissible Error (MPE) in accordance with ASME B89.4.19 – 2006 verified in vertical orientation at 20°C.
*3 Scanning accuracy standard deviation (1σ) of best fit plane from 1 to 10m on flat reference plate
